Cryptology and Error Correction An Algebraic Introduction and Real-World Applications /

This text presents a careful introduction to methods of cryptology and error correction in wide use throughout the world and the concepts of abstract algebra and number theory that are essential for understanding these methods. The objective is to provide a thorough understanding of RSA, Diffie-Hell...

Πλήρης περιγραφή

Λεπτομέρειες βιβλιογραφικής εγγραφής
Κύριος συγγραφέας: Childs, Lindsay N. (Συγγραφέας, http://id.loc.gov/vocabulary/relators/aut)
Συγγραφή απο Οργανισμό/Αρχή: SpringerLink (Online service)
Μορφή: Ηλεκτρονική πηγή Ηλ. βιβλίο
Γλώσσα:English
Έκδοση: Cham : Springer International Publishing : Imprint: Springer, 2019.
Έκδοση:1st ed. 2019.
Σειρά:Springer Undergraduate Texts in Mathematics and Technology,
Θέματα:
Διαθέσιμο Online:Full Text via HEAL-Link
LEADER 04128nam a2200493 4500
001 978-3-030-15453-0
003 DE-He213
005 20190619114653.0
007 cr nn 008mamaa
008 190418s2019 gw | s |||| 0|eng d
020 |a 9783030154530  |9 978-3-030-15453-0 
024 7 |a 10.1007/978-3-030-15453-0  |2 doi 
040 |d GrThAP 
050 4 |a QA150-272 
072 7 |a PBF  |2 bicssc 
072 7 |a MAT002000  |2 bisacsh 
072 7 |a PBF  |2 thema 
082 0 4 |a 512  |2 23 
100 1 |a Childs, Lindsay N.  |e author.  |4 aut  |4 http://id.loc.gov/vocabulary/relators/aut 
245 1 0 |a Cryptology and Error Correction  |h [electronic resource] :  |b An Algebraic Introduction and Real-World Applications /  |c by Lindsay N. Childs. 
250 |a 1st ed. 2019. 
264 1 |a Cham :  |b Springer International Publishing :  |b Imprint: Springer,  |c 2019. 
300 |a XIV, 351 p. 7 illus., 1 illus. in color.  |b online resource. 
336 |a text  |b txt  |2 rdacontent 
337 |a computer  |b c  |2 rdamedia 
338 |a online resource  |b cr  |2 rdacarrier 
347 |a text file  |b PDF  |2 rda 
490 1 |a Springer Undergraduate Texts in Mathematics and Technology,  |x 1867-5506 
505 0 |a Preface -- 1. Secure, Reliable Information -- 2. Modular Arithmetic -- 3. Linear Equations Modulo m -- 4. Unique Factorization in Z -- 5. Rings and Fields -- 6. Polynomials -- 7. Matrices and Hamming Codes -- 8. Orders and Euler's theorem -- 9. RSA Cryptography and Prime Numbers -- 10. Groups, Cosets, and Lagrange's theorem -- 11. Solving Systems of Congruences -- 12. Homomorphisms and Euler's Phi function -- 13. Cyclic Groups and Cryptography -- 14. Applications of Cosets -- 15. An Introduction to Reed-Solomon codes -- 16. Blum-Goldwasser Cryptography -- 17. Factoring by the Quadratic Sieve -- 18. Polynomials and Finite Fields -- 19. Reed-Solomon Codes II -- Bibliography. . 
520 |a This text presents a careful introduction to methods of cryptology and error correction in wide use throughout the world and the concepts of abstract algebra and number theory that are essential for understanding these methods. The objective is to provide a thorough understanding of RSA, Diffie-Hellman, and Blum-Goldwasser cryptosystems and Hamming and Reed-Solomon error correction: how they are constructed, how they are made to work efficiently, and also how they can be attacked. To reach that level of understanding requires and motivates many ideas found in a first course in abstract algebra-rings, fields, finite abelian groups, basic theory of numbers, computational number theory, homomorphisms, ideals, and cosets. Those who complete this book will have gained a solid mathematical foundation for more specialized applied courses on cryptology or error correction, and should also be well prepared, both in concepts and in motivation, to pursue more advanced study in algebra and number theory. This text is suitable for classroom or online use or for independent study. Aimed at students in mathematics, computer science, and engineering, the prerequisite includes one or two years of a standard calculus sequence. Ideally the reader will also take a concurrent course in linear algebra or elementary matrix theory. A solutions manual for the 400 exercises in the book is available to instructors who adopt the text for their course. 
650 0 |a Algebra. 
650 0 |a Data encryption (Computer science). 
650 0 |a Number theory. 
650 1 4 |a Algebra.  |0 http://scigraph.springernature.com/things/product-market-codes/M11000 
650 2 4 |a Cryptology.  |0 http://scigraph.springernature.com/things/product-market-codes/I28020 
650 2 4 |a Number Theory.  |0 http://scigraph.springernature.com/things/product-market-codes/M25001 
710 2 |a SpringerLink (Online service) 
773 0 |t Springer eBooks 
776 0 8 |i Printed edition:  |z 9783030154516 
776 0 8 |i Printed edition:  |z 9783030154523 
830 0 |a Springer Undergraduate Texts in Mathematics and Technology,  |x 1867-5506 
856 4 0 |u https://doi.org/10.1007/978-3-030-15453-0  |z Full Text via HEAL-Link 
912 |a ZDB-2-SMA 
950 |a Mathematics and Statistics (Springer-11649)